About Marlin Spring Developments
Marlin Spring Developments is a dynamic real estate funding and development company dedicated to acquiring and transforming strategic residential and commercial properties across the Greater Toronto Area (GTA). Founded in 2014 by Benjamin Bakst, Elliot Kazarnovsky, and Zev Mandelbaum, the company combines extensive industry expertise with a vision to enhance communities while respecting their historical significance.
A Legacy of Excellence
As a family-run business, Marlin Spring takes inspiration from its founders’ roots in the GTA real estate industry. Prior to establishing Marlin Spring, the founders played pivotal roles at Lanterra Developments, a leading development firm founded by Mark Mandelbaum, father of co-founder Zev Mandelbaum. This rich history shapes Marlin Spring’s commitment to honesty, integrity, and innovation.
